What Exactly Is a Soakaway and Why Does It Matter?

Simply put, a soakaway is an underground structure designed to collect surface water, typically rainwater, and allow it to slowly seep back into the surrounding ground. Instead of overwhelming public drains or causing localised flooding on your property, a soakaway provides a natural, efficient way to manage excess water. It’s usually a pit filled with aggregate or specialist crates, covered over, and connected to your gutter downpipes or other surface drainage. For many properties, especially those where connecting to the main sewer isn't practical or permitted, a new soakaway is an essential part of a good drainage strategy.

What exactly is a soakaway?

+

A soakaway is a pit filled with gravel or specialist plastic crates buried in the ground. It takes rainwater from your roof or driveway and lets it soak back into the earth slowly. This stops your garden from flooding and keeps excess water out of the main sewer system, which is better for the environment and your home.

How do I know if I need a new soakaway?

+

If you see big puddles on your lawn that won't go away, or if your gutters are overflowing because the water has nowhere to go, your old soakaway might be blocked or collapsed. If you’re building a new extension, the council might require you to install one to manage the extra water.

Does every garden work for a soakaway?

+

Not quite. The soil needs to be "porous," meaning water can travel through it easily. If you have very heavy clay soil, a soakaway might not work. We can perform a "perc test" to see how quickly water drains away before we start any work, making certain the solution fits your garden.

How long does it take to install?

+

Most domestic soakaway jobs are finished in a day or two. We dig the hole, install the crates or stone, connect the pipes, and then tidy everything up. We make sure the ground is reinstated properly so you can get back to enjoying your garden.

Will it stop my garden from flooding?

+

Yes, a well-designed soakaway is one of the best ways to manage surface water. It's a natural solution that keeps your property dry and protects your foundations from water damage. Our expert engineers will make sure it's sized correctly for the amount of water your roof or driveway collects.
